This Was A Pleasant Day, Though Clouds Moved In!
As N.O.A.A. predicted we did not have any precipitation today. The sun did shine for a while, but late this afternoon we did have the clouds roll in, in preparation for another Wednesday event. We did warm up into the thirties today at the locations on my property (39.3°F/36.9°F/36.5°F), so there was some melting of the snow pack. If the slow melting of the snow on the ground continues we might avoid any serious flooding this year. I did notice, yesterday, that the Kennebec River is certainly up, although it does appear to be open. That is a very good thing for people living along its banks.
For the overnight the N.W.S. forecasts a general degradation in the weather going from no precipitation to light scattered snow showers and finally to snow for the second half of the overnight. They are not calling for very much snow, but they are calling for some. The NEXRAD regional composite radar shows some bands of snow and mixed precipitation moving in our direction. We have temperatures cold enough here that it will probably be all snow. The Weather Underground model forecast maps also show a storm moving through the area, but it should be gone by sometime tomorrow afternoon.
My Weather Stick is smiling at the 46% relative humidity. All three of the electronic instruments call for the barometric pressure to continue to rise. Two of them forecast fair skies while the remote weather station forecasts cloudy conditions overnight. As I looked at the sky before sunset it was clear that there was a storm system moving in, and that is what I will call for later tonight. I do not know exactly how much snow we will get out of this one, but we will get it all. I will let you know tomorrow just how much.
